# Problem 5. Triangle Numbers

Solution 313209

Submitted on 31 Aug 2013 by Sebastian
### Test Suite

Test Status Code Input and Output
1   Pass
%% n = 1; t = 1; assert(isequal(triangle(n),t))

A = [] A = 1 t = 1

2   Pass
%% n = 3; t = 6; assert(isequal(triangle(n),t))

A = [] A = 1 A = 1 2 A = 1 2 3 t = 6

3   Pass
%% n = 5; t = 15; assert(isequal(triangle(n),t))

A = [] A = 1 A = 1 2 A = 1 2 3 A = 1 2 3 4 A = 1 2 3 4 5 t = 15

4   Pass
%% n = 30; t = 465; assert(isequal(triangle(n),t))

A = [] A = 1 A = 1 2 A = 1 2 3 A = 1 2 3 4 A = 1 2 3 4 5 A = 1 2 3 4 5 6 A = 1 2 3 4 5 6 7 A = 1 2 3 4 5 6 7 8 A = 1 2 3 4 5 6 7 8 9 A = 1 2 3 4 5 6 7 8 9 10 A = 1 2 3 4 5 6 7 8 9 10 11 A = 1 2 3 4 5 6 7 8 9 10 11 12 A = 1 2 3 4 5 6 7 8 9 10 11 12 13 A = 1 2 3 4 5 6 7 8 9 10 11 12 13 14 A = 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 A = 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Column 17 17 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 18 17 18 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 19 17 18 19 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 20 17 18 19 20 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 21 17 18 19 20 21 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 22 17 18 19 20 21 22 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 23 17 18 19 20 21 22 23 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 24 17 18 19 20 21 22 23 24 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 25 17 18 19 20 21 22 23 24 25 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 26 17 18 19 20 21 22 23 24 25 26 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 27 17 18 19 20 21 22 23 24 25 26 27 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 28 17 18 19 20 21 22 23 24 25 26 27 28 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 29 17 18 19 20 21 22 23 24 25 26 27 28 29 A = Columns 1 through 16 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 Columns 17 through 30 17 18 19 20 21 22 23 24 25 26 27 28 29 30 t = 465

